Jumping Mouse: > Hello everyone, > > I have set up always_bcc = [email protected] for an email > archiving account. How can bypass always_bcc for certain senders?
It's called *always*_bcc for a reason... > for example I do not want to always_bcc any email that comes from > [email protected] and or [email protected] If you don't want to bcc ALL senders, use sender_bcc_maps to make exceptions, Postfix regular expression tables have VERY rudimentary if/else/endif support. /etc/postfix/main.cf: sender_bcc_maps = pcre:/etc/postfix/sender_bcc /etc/postfix/sender_bcc: if !/^audit1@mydomain\.com$/ if !/^audit2@mydomain\.com$/ /./ [email protected] endif endif (I warned you that it is VERY rudimentary. There is no "DUNNO" special result value that forces a lookup failure). Note: do not put spaces at the beginning of the lines. Pointers: man pcre_table Wietse
